top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

          深入区块链世界:细节解析与应用前景

          • 2026-01-08 02:58:33

              引言

              在过去十多年里,区块链技术以其去中心化、透明性和安全性的优点,受到越来越多人的关注。作为比特币的基础技术,区块链早已不再局限于数字货币的领域,逐渐扩展到金融、物流、医疗等多个行业。本文将深入探讨区块链的一些细节,同时分析其应用前景。

              区块链的基本结构和工作原理

              区块链是一种分布式账本技术,其核心在于数据以“区块”的形式串联成链。每一个区块都包含了一组交易记录,连接到前一个区块,形成了一条连续的链条。区块链的工作原理基于几项核心技术:加密技术、共识机制和智能合约。

              首先,区块链通过加密技术确保数据的安全性与隐私性。在每一个区块中,信息会经过哈希函数处理,生成一个独特的哈希值。如果有人试图修改某个区块的内容,哈希值将发生变化,从而被网络中的其他节点轻易识别出来。

              其次,共识机制确保了整个网络中的节点保持一致性。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等,不同的机制适用于不同的场景。例如,比特币采用工作量证明机制,矿工需要完成大量复杂的计算才能获得区块奖励,而以太坊则正在逐步过渡到权益证明机制。

              最后,智能合约是区块链技术的一大亮点。这种自执行的合约能够在预定条件满足时自动执行,无需中介参与。这一技术在许多行业中可以降低成本、提高效率。

              区块链的应用案例

              随着技术的不断进步,区块链的应用场景越来越广泛。

              首先,在金融行业,很多银行和金融机构已经开始探索区块链技术以实现跨境支付、清算和结算等功能。例如,瑞波(Ripple)网络利用区块链提升国际汇款效率,大幅降低交易成本。

              其次,在供应链管理中,区块链可以提供实时的运输数据,确保产品追踪的透明性。沃尔玛和IBM合作开展的“Food Trust”项目,利用区块链存储食品的生产、运输和销售信息,确保消费者能够追溯食品来源。

              再者,在医疗行业,区块链可用于患者数据的安全管理和共享。通过区块链技术,患者可以控制谁能访问其医疗记录,同时确保数据的不可篡改性,从而提升医疗服务的效率和安全性。

              区块链面临的挑战与改进方向

              尽管区块链有着显著的优势,但技术本身也面临着一些挑战。首先是扩展性问题。当前,像比特币和以太坊这样的大型公链,每秒能处理的交易量仍然有限,容易导致网络拥堵。

              其次是能耗问题。以工作量证明为基础的区块链网络,如比特币,其挖矿过程需要消耗大量的电力,这引发了环保方面的担忧。因此,区块链技术的可持续发展亟待解决。

              此外,合规性和监管是另一个重要挑战。区块链的去中心化特性使得政府在管理和监督方面面临困难,相关法规尚未成熟,如何确保合法合规依然是个难题。

              区块链的未来发展趋势

              展望未来,区块链将朝着更具可扩展性、性能和节能的方向发展。侧链和层二解决方案(如闪电网络)正被广泛研究,以提升区块链的交易处理能力。

              同时,随着技术的不断成熟,越来越多的行业将逐步采用区块链,形成跨行业的生态系统。企业可以通过区块链实现更高效的协作与信任,尤其是在供应链、金融服务和公共服务等领域。

              不可否认的是,区块链的发展也需要面对技术与道德的双重挑战。在追求效率的同时,我们亦需关注数据隐私和安全问题,确保技术的健康发展。

              常见问题解析

              1. 什么是区块链的共识机制?

              共识机制是区块链网络中保证各个节点都能在没有中心化机构的情况下就区块的数据及状态达成一致的一种协议。它们确保区块链的安全性与有效性,以下为几种常见的共识机制。

              最广为人知的共识机制是工作量证明(Proof of Work, PoW),它要求网络中的矿工通过解决复杂的数学题来验证交易和生成新块。虽然此机制能有效防止拒绝服务攻击和确保网络安全,但其消耗大量能源和时间的缺点亦备受诟病。

              相对来说,权益证明(Proof of Stake, PoS)在效率和能源消耗上有所改善,在这种机制中,矿工的验证权与其所持有的货币数量成正比,鼓励持币者参与验证,此机制已成为以太坊未来发展的核心。

              此外,还有其他各类共识机制,如委任权益证明(Delegated Proof of Stake, DPoS)、实用拜占庭容错(PBFT)等,它们都在探索有效解决区块链扩展性和安全性之间的平衡。

              2. 区块链技术的安全性如何保障?

              区块链安全性主要来自几方面的保障,首先,区块链的结构本身就具有高度的安全性,数据被以链式结构储存,每一个区块都链接着前一个区块,因此,修改区块中的数据将改变后序所有区块的数据,进而改变哈希值,从而被网络中其他节点拒绝。

              其次,加密技术是区块链保证数据安全性的另一重大基础。通过公钥和私钥的加密技术,只有拥有私钥的人才能访问区块链上的数据,从而保障了数据的隐私和安全。

              然而,区块链也并非完全无懈可击。51%攻击、智能合约漏洞等问题仍旧存在,因此深入的代码审计、白帽黑客的发现机制以及及时的应对措施都是保障区块链安全不可或缺的一部分。

              3. 企业如何实施区块链技术?

              对于决心采用区块链技术的企业来说,不仅要考虑技术本身,还需评估适用性和执行策略。首先,企业需明确自己的需求以及希望通过区块链解决的问题。例如,是否需提高供应链的透明度、或者提升交易效率等。

              其次,选择合适的区块链平台是成功实施的关键。一些企业可能会倾向于使用公链(如以太坊)以获得更高的透明度和去中心化,而另一些企业可能会选择私链或联盟链,以便与合作伙伴共享数据。

              随后,企业需要组建一个跨部门的团队,以确保区块链实施的各个环节能协调进行。该团队将负责设计和实施区块链解决方案,并与外部技术专家和咨询公司进行合作。

              最后,企业还需考虑监管合规性等法律因素,确认区块链技术的实施不会违背相关法律法规。不断关注行业动态、与其他企业交流和学习成功案例,将有助于企业在区块链实施中走得更远。

              4. 区块链与传统数据库的区别?

              区块链与传统数据库有着根本的区别,二者的核心在于架构与数据管理方式。传统数据库一般为中心化数据库,数据由单一实体控制,而区块链是一种分布式账本,多个节点共同维护数据库,数据记录透明且不可篡改。

              在数据存储方式上,传统数据库多采用表格形式存储,通过SQL语言查询和操作数据,而区块链通过区块的方式存储,数据以链式结构连接,无法随意修改,确保了数据的真实性和安全性。

              另一方面,传统数据库对读写速度较快的场景较为适合,特别是在频繁修改数据的情况下。而区块链则针对重信任重保真的场景更具优势。通过理解二者的特点,企业可以根据自身需求选择最合适的技术。

              结论

              总体而言,区块链技术作为一项创新性技术,其背后的详细结构和工作机制值得我们深入研究。随着技术的发展,不同的行业逐渐接受并应用区块链,并在其中找到了提高效率、增强透明度的解决方案。虽然面临一些挑战,但区块链应用的前景依然广阔。希望本文能帮助您更好地理解区块链,并激发更多深入的思考与探索。

              • Tags
              • 区块链,技术细节,应用前景